1.  Is the agent listing agent?  or it is the buyer's agent hired by you.

2.  Ususlly you want to submit an offer and get accepted, before you do inspection.  There should be always contingnecy in the contract that you can get out of the deal after inspection if you find problem.  Why waste money on inspection if you do not have chance to get the house.

3.  You can still looking for houses afetr you sign a contract.  Remember, even if you sign contract, if you do not get bank approval, you are not officially under contract.  So you are free to walk away and looking for othe house.

4.  EMD of 2.3% is too high. 

5.  Most important:  Do your home work, and get formiliar with the house-buying process.  Every state is different, so you can not rely on the answers from this forum.  You must know how it works, and use the agent is tool ONLY. You are the boss and all decisions are yours.
